Nako Timepieces hits first anniversary milestone
Friday, November 15, 2019
Co-founder of Nako Timepieces, Mothibedi (left) with American rapper, Common
The brand’s genuine leather watches under, made for both men and women, have gained popularity both locally and internationally.
One of the co-founders, Gabriel Mothibedi, told Arts & Culture that their brand recognition has gone from regional (Southern Africa), to the rest of the African continent including countries such as Australia, North America and Europe. He added that they get a lot of purchases from Batswana and Africans in the diaspora.
